Friction stir welding apparatus and friction stir welding system comprising the same
Abstract:
The presently disclosed technology includes a friction stir welding apparatus comprising a frame, a moving platform and a parallel mechanism composed of three branch mechanisms, wherein a first branch mechanism comprises a first sliding pair, a first revolute pair, a telescopic rod and a first spherical pair connected in sequence. A second branch mechanism and a third branch mechanism both comprise a third sliding pair, a second revolute pair, a third linkage and a second spherical pair connected in sequence. The friction stir welding apparatus has high stiffness, low inertia, high dynamic performance and high accuracy, which can achieve precision welding with high requirements on processing quality and accuracy for jointing annular seams of large-scale rocket fuel storage tank barrels in the aviation field, for example. The presently disclosed technology also includes a corresponding friction stir welding system.
Information query
Patent Agency Ranking
0/0